Triple Offset Stainless Steel Triple Eccentric Butterfly Valve With Multi Layer Sealing

Description

TEKO triple eccentric butterfly valve provides zero leakage through non-rubbing 90-degress rotation across a wide range of pressure and temperature conditions. It characterized by compact structure, effective handle and long working life and can be widely used in oil & gas, chemical, petrochemical, power station, metallurgy, textile, food, pharmaceuticals and so on

Triple offset design

Stainless Steel Triple Offset Butterfly Valve Anti - Leakage With Multi Layer Sealing

1st eccentricity

The shaft is diverged from centerline of sealing surface.

2nd eccentricity

The shaft is diverged from centerline of the pipeline and valve. These two eccentricities are designed for friction reduction between the valve seat and seal ring when opening and closing the valve.

3rd eccentricity

It makes the valve set completely separated from the seal ring through the geometric shape, during the whole process of opening and closing the valve. The special eccentric combination not only makes use of the cam effect, but also completely eliminates friction. It enables no friction between the valve seat and seal ring on the valve plate, to eliminate possible abrasion and leakage, in the 90°stroke of the valve.
